Tankovich: Not A Racist, Moves A Lot

In the jailhouse interview with KXLY, though, Tankovich insisted that he’s not a racist. But what about your Aryan Pride tattoos, asked reporter Sally Showman. His response? “I know its ties and what other people assume it means … In California it doesn’t have that meaning … I looked it up in the dictionary and it said ‘nomadic tribesman’ and it applied to my nomadic lifestyle with my wife Connie.” Right, and “Kill Whitey” just refers to a disdain for former Kansas City Royals manager Whitey Herzog. Tankovich says he intends to get the tattoo removed. “I started regretting this tattoo,” he said. “I thought ‘Wow, I better get this removed’”/ Joel Smith , Pacific Northwest Inlander. More here .
